"恺悌君子,神所劳矣。"
— Classic of Poetry (Shijing), Odes of Da Ya
This classical verse describes a noble soul who is both joyful and approachable, one whom the heavens themselves bless. In the context of this name, it implies that true wisdom (Ruì) is most potent when paired with a spirit of generous benevolence (Kǎi), creating a destiny marked by divine favor and terrestrial harmony.

How to say "My name is Kairee" in Chinese?+
To introduce yourself naturally, you can say "Wǒ jiào Kǎiruì" (我叫恺睿). This is the most authentic way to say "My name is Kairee" in Chinese.

Q: How do authentic Chinese names work?+
A: Most Chinese given names are built from one or two characters whose sound, structure, and meaning are chosen together, often echoing poetry, nature, or classical philosophy.
